如何轻松创建自己的Tomo
2026-06-12
兄弟们,今天咱们就聊聊怎么创建一个TomoChain项目。你知道的,现在区块链热得发烫,但在Tomo上开发其实有自己的独特优势。别听外面那些人说复杂,Tomo链上的交易速度快、费用低,让你在开发智能合约和DApp的时候,省时又省钱。
我之前也都是个小白,只不过碰巧在一次酒桌上听说了Tomo,抱着试试的心态入手后,结果发现这东西倒是真心不错。你们就跟着我走一遍流程,有问题咱们随时停下来聊。
来吧,咱们第一步就是搭好开发环境。你需要准备Node.js和npm,直接去官网上下载就行。配置上没啥好说的,按照提示一步一步走,基本上不会出啥问题。
不过我有个朋友刚入门儿的时候就简单粗暴地想省略这一步,结果Naj的,他到最后连编译都编译不出来。其实这事儿没那么复杂,只要耐心配置就行,之后的路就好走许多了。
好,环境搭好了接下来你得掌握TomoChain的基本概念。别觉得这些小知识不重要,其实它们就像你操控DApp的基础。比如说,Tomo的共识机制是什么,燃料费是怎么计算的等等。
之前我也是一头雾水,搞不清楚这些概念,结果在写代码的时候处处碰壁。聪明点的你可以先查看官方文档,脑子里先有个框架,这样做起来就顺手多了。别犯我以前的错,虚心点比较重要。
有了基础知识,那就可以着手创建账户啦!你可以选择直接通过Tomo的官方钱包来创建一个新账户。其实挺简单,按照提示填写相关信息就行。记得一定要妥善保管好你的助记词,别像我有次懒惰,结果助记词丢了,账户基本就等于废了。
创建完账户后,咱们还需要一些Tomo Token来支付你的交易费用。可以通过一些交易所入手,按照市价买一点就好。别想着只要一块钱就够,最起码也得准备个几百块,毕竟要创建智能合约,交易费用不容小觑。
这一块儿是最关键的,你要写好智能合约。推荐使用Solidity语言,它是以太坊最流行的智能合约语言,适用于TomoChain。这里你可以用Visual Studio Code来写。
你可以先模仿一些开源的智能合约,改个名字,弄点小功能,慢慢练手。不过我得提醒你,写合约是个技术活,容易出错,我之前就构建过一个合约,结果因为逻辑错了,整个合约都瘫了。再加上调试费劲,直接崩溃。
合约写好后咱们就可以部署啦!你可以使用Truffle这个工具,它能帮助你把合约部署到链上。安装上去后,你得配置连接到TomoChain的网络,注意网关设定,别出现错误。大家都说这工具好用,但我第一次用的时候反复出错,因此不如说能稳定使用的才是真正的好用。
而且,部署合约的时候你还要在账户上留够足够的Tomo才能顺利寄出去。要不然合约算是写好了,结果连上线的机会都没有。
一旦合约部署成功,别急着高兴,测试是必不可少的。你可以用TomoSim这个工具进行测试,这个工具我一开始不太相信,但后来觉得真心不错。告诉你们,别想着一开始就完美,测试的时候总能发现一些意想不到的bug。
我之前就盲目自信,结果发布后用户反馈累死了,原来合约里肚子里有个小虫子。其实这个过程很关键,别省略了,测试能给你带来更多的灵活性与改进。
好了,这下合约可以上线了。上线后,你得好好考虑怎么推广你的DApp。你可以通过各大社交平台,或者找一些区块链社区进行推广。记得你得准备一些市场推广工具,像广告呀,奖励机制之类的。
我之前为了推广,折腾了一堆花里胡哨的活动,结果发现简单有效的口碑传播效果才是最好的。有些人提着礼品在讨论中火热传播,这样的效果才是真的划算,想当然是行不通的。
其实创建Tomo链项目并不复杂,但你得避免那些常见的错误。选对开发工具、严谨测试、推行简单易行的市场策略,才会让你少走很多弯路。记住,技术可以学,方法更关键。
新手常犯的几个蠢事:一是粗心写合约,二是忽视测试,三是盲目追求投入多,结果往往是事倍功半。小心点,一个项目下来,总得有个几千块的预算,千万别想着一夜暴富,我跟你说,这事情没有那么简单。
希望这篇能对你们有帮助,别让热情被外面复杂的言辞打消了。相信我,只要你有耐心,多做练习,自己的链子终究能搭建起来!